Dissatisfaction in life can be changed by understanding the power of our thoughts and beliefs.  In this episode, Patty "Oma" de Vries, Chief Experience Officer at Living Well USA, discusses the importance of self-reflection and the power of our minds to shape our reality. She shares her journey of finding tools for a joyful life, influenced by witnessing mental illness and unhealthy choices in her family. Oma emphasizes the impact of nature on self-discovery and the importance of recognizing the stories we tell ourselves, explaining how fear, often unnecessary, can be transformed into joy through gratitude and opportunity. Oma also encourages listeners to question their triggers and understand their core values to live a more productive and fulfilling life.  Tune in and learn how to harness the power of your mind to create the life you desire!
